なぜWhatsAppで動画が再生できないのか
WhatsAppは送信前に動画を圧縮・再エンコードします。送信者のデバイスやOSによっては、再生プレイヤーがサポートしていないコーデックが使用されることがあります。主な原因はiPhoneのHEVC (H.265)やSamsung独自のコーデックです。解決策は簡単です。汎用性の高いH.264 Baseline + AACプロファイルに再エンコードすることです。
🔒 100% プライベート — ブラウザでローカルに処理
WhatsApp動画をサーバーにアップロードさせるサイトとは異なり、このツールはWebAssemblyを使用してすべてブラウザ内で動作します。動画ファイルがインターネット経由で送信されることはありません。すべてはお使いのデバイス上で行われるため、設計上プライバシーが保証されています。
ステップ・バイ・ステップ ガイド
- WhatsApp動画をお使いのデバイスに保存します(通常は WhatsApp/Media/WhatsApp Video 内)。
- 上のコンバーターにファイルをドロップするか、クリックして選択します。
- ブラウザ内でFFmpegが再エンコードを行う間、約30秒待ちます。
- ダウンロード をクリックして、修復されたMP4を保存します。
技術的な詳細
このコンバーターは、クライアントサイドで以下のFFmpegコマンドを実行します:
ffmpeg -i input.mp4 -c:v libx264 -profile:v baseline -level 3.0 \
-c:a aac -b:a 128k -movflags +faststart -pix_fmt yuv420p output.mp4
+faststart フラグはMOOVアトムをファイルの先頭に移動させ、プログレッシブ再生を可能にします。これはWhatsAppの互換性において重要です。
よくある質問
- iPhoneの動画でも使えますか?
- はい。iPhoneのHEVC/H.265ファイルは自動的にH.264に変換されます。
- ファイルサイズの制限はありますか?
- サーバー側の制限はありません。実質的な制限はお使いのデバイスの空きRAM(通常1〜4GB)です。
- 画質は劣化しますか?
- 最小限です。デフォルト設定では、適切なファイルサイズで高品質な出力を生成します。